Hospitality Ministry

Those who are called to be Ministers of Hospitality are entrusted with fostering a sense of welcoming and belonging among those assembled for prayer. As the first contact made with anyone who enters the church, they represent the intent of the parish community to welcome and embrace all who come to join in prayer.  The Hospitality Ministry is a direct service, often a physical one, as ministers open doors, smile in greeting, and lend assistance to those in need.

We represent the intent of the parish community to welcome and embrace all who come to join in prayer

They have the opportunity to be the hands of Christ to the living Body of Christ. Ministers must be watchful for the ways in which they can help to foster the sense of family among all who worship at St. Ann and especially among those who are new to our community. Most of all, by their very presence they are examples of the Christian love which identifies us and binds us together.

St. Ann Parish History

Completed in 1858 St Ann is the oldest structure in the diocese in continual use as a Catholic Church.
